The main problem with ebooks is they are not a persistent record. DRM can be used to deactivate books remotely. Indeed publishers and governments can "update" books to remove wrongthink without you even knowing. To have any hope of permanence, the whole thing has to be offline. But even then, circuitboards don't last a lifetime. File formats get deprecated. Batteries stop recharging.

If it's just a random book you're going to read once, an ebook is acceptable. But if you actually want to own the book, reread it and refer to it throughout your life, and pass it on to your heirs, get a real book.
